The center of heritage revival organizes workshop

Under the supervision by prof. Dr. Alaa Nafea Jasim , the center organizes workshop entitled ( the famous Arabs and their effect in Arabic Renaissance era , the lecture is presented by prof. Dr. nadia Gathban Mohammad (one of the lecturers in Iraqi scientific collective ) The researcher discussed the Renaissance from a linguistic, historical and philosophical perspective since its inception in Europe and the extension of its impact to Arab countries due to the European occupation. She then talked about the most important representations of this Renaissance in Iraq, its fields and the influential names that contributed to shaping the map of cultural, political, social and artistic awareness. She also showed that the Renaissance is a continuous state between the past and the present because it is linked to the way of thinking. This does not mean that critical thinking should not be practiced on it, but rather it is a necessity to review to measure its impact, especially in what was produced by newspapers and magazines that dealt with the daily life of Iraqi society and its situation with the establishment of the concept of the modern state. The researcher touched on the importance of institutions in supporting the intellectual renaissance in Iraq. Among the most prominent of these institutions is the Scientific Institute founded by Thabet Abdel Nour in the 1920s and the Iraqi Scientific Academy, which included great names, some of whom are involved between the Center for the Revival of Arab Scientific Heritage and the Academy, such as Dr. Taha Baqir, who founded an Iraqi archaeological school with its own features, and Professor Dr. Saleh Ahmed Al-Ali, who established a method for reading Arab history. She touched on the legal renaissance at the hands of the head of the Iraqi Scientific Academy, Professor Munir Al-Qadi, and his impact on the formulation of civil law in Iraq. As for the field of artistic renewal, we find Jawad Salim, who was able to draw inspiration from what is historical and local to bring it to the global scene. seminar (Andalusian lead plates)

The center of heritage revival organizes seminar (Andalusian lead plates) :

Under the supervision of prof. Dr. Alaa Nafea Jasim , the center of heritage revival organizes seminar entitled (Andalusian lead plates( on Monday 25th/11/2024 in the hall of Nabila A. Dawood in the center , the seminar is presented by prof. Dr. Wijdan Fareeq Enad (one of the center’s members) who talks about Andalusia through the period Following the surrender of the city of Granada, we find many historical issues that deserve to be stopped and studied, including the lead tablets, about which opinions differed, forming a mystery that is still mysterious and needs to be explained in several aspects. What attracts attention is that most studies on them try to prove that they are fake, and it seems that these researchers ignore that historical truth has more than one aspect, so why is the hypothesis of the truth of these tablets often met with dissatisfaction?! Therefore, we believe that researchers must be armed with other auxiliary sciences when studying these tablets in order to reach what is closest to the historical truth. Using mineralogy to know their mineral composition, and studying the type of writing, the nature of the language and the linguistic vocabulary used in their content, will reveal other angles from which the credibility of these tablets can be reconsidered. However, these tablets still have an undeniable historical value, as they are an integral part of a historical era that must receive more in-depth and serious studies

seminar (Dust phenomena in heritage sources)

The center of heritage revival organizes seminar (Dust phenomena in heritage sources)

Under the supervision of prof. Dr. Alaa Nafea Jasim (the director of the center) , the center of heritage revival organizes seminar entitled (Dust phenomena in heritage sources(on Tuesday 19th/11/2024 in the hall of Nabila A. Munam Dawood in the center , the lecture is presented by assist. Instructor Wasan Abdul Wahab (one of the center’s members) who talks about Arab who they classified dust into two types natural and human, as it appeared when delving into the study of dust in the Arabic language, in the Holy Quran, in their poetry, and in the historical events that they went through. This was done by following the chronological sequence of them, where they found that dust appears in different colors, including black, yellow, red, and green. They linked dust to drought, and mentioned the successive dust with rain that works to remove dust from agricultural crops in the winter. They linked dust to poverty. The dust storm contributes to uprooting trees and destroying agricultural crops, which then leads to people migrating to more beneficial places. They linked dust to rising prices and high prices

The center of heritage revival organizes workshop

Under the supervision by prof. Dr. Alaa Nafea Jasim (the director of the center) the center of heritage revival in cooperation with presidency of the university of Baghdad Women’s Affairs bureaue, Ministry of Interior / Community Police , the center organizes workshop entitled (Electronic blackmail and its impact on Iraqi society), the lecturer is presented by engineer Hussein Amer Alrubie (the responsible of researches and studies unit /community police )who talked about The crime of electronic blackmail, which is considered a cybercrime, is a process of threatening and intimidating the victim by publishing pictures or film materials or leaking confidential information about the victim, in exchange for paying sums of money or exploiting the victim to carry out illegal acts for the benefit of the blackmailers, such as disclosing confidential information about the employer or other illegal acts. Al-Rubaie also mentioned the motives for committing the crime of electronic blackmail, including blackmail for material purposes, blackmail for sexual exploitation purposes, blackmail for personal or vengeful purposes, blackmail for the purpose of entertainment or to prove oneself and the ability to hack, and blackmail for the purpose of defamation practiced by parties against others. He also stressed the specifications of a good password, which must be long, consisting of at least (15) parts, and complex, including (letters, numbers, and symbols), and using a sentence instead of a single word.

He added that when you fall into the hands of the blackmailer, you must not communicate with the blackmailer at all, even if you are exposed to severe pressures. Do not send him money because he will not stop blackmailing you and will ask you repeatedly, to close all accounts and phone numbers that you provided to the blackmailer or that he knows about you, and to inform the competent authorities directly and provide them with the information and not be afraid or shy because it is possible that the blackmailer will be exposed. Start reporting with the community police via the hotline 497. The center of heritage revival organizes workshop

 Under the supervision by prof. Dr. Alaa Nafea Jasim (the director of the center , The center of heritage revival organizes workshop (the archeological heritage in In Shorjah Market, protecting authenticity and the challenges of modernity), on Monday 4th/11/2024 with presence by many professors and members of the center , the lecturer is present by prof. Dr. Saadi Ibraham Aldaraji (one of the retired professor of the center) who talked about The origin of the name “Shorjah” is that there was a bathhouse with a salty well in this market, so the bathhouse was known as (Shorjah), which is taken from the Persian language where (Shor) means salty and (Jah) means well, so it is (Shorjah). Over time, its name came to be given to its vicinity and even to a part of the Attarin Market itself, then the names overlapped and spread until the name Shorjah prevailed over the Attarin Market. The history of the name is mentioned in the records of the Turkish traveler (Evliya Çelebi) the names of some of Baghdad’s shops, among which he mentioned the Shorjah Market when he talked about the Caliphs’ Mosque. The traveler had visited Baghdad twice in the years 1648 and 1653 AD. The first endowment in which the name Shorjah was mentioned is the endowment of Hajj Muhammad bin Murad al-Baghdadi dated (1159 AH / 1746 AD). He endowed his descendants with a courtyard at the head of the Shorjah market. Al-Daraji added that the most important archaeological landmarks in Shorjah are the Marjan Mosque, a group of inns, old houses, the shrine of Ambassador Al-Nawbakhti, and the Latin Church…. seminar (Exceptional climate drought in Iraq – past and present)

The center of heritage revival organizes seminar (Exceptional climate drought in Iraq – past and present(

Under the supervision by prof. Dr. Alaa Nafea Jasim (the director of the center) the center of heritage revival organizes seminar entitled(Exceptional climate drought in Iraq – past and present)on Tuesday 22nd/10/2024 on the Nabila A. hall in the center , the lecture is presented by prof. Dr. Salar Ali khudhir who defines dryness as natural  phenomenon which has more effects on society in addition to more heritage books that deals with it , Iraq is effected by with neighbors countries .there are many ways to face drought cases  such as providing a reserve water storage in wet years and benefiting from it in dry years, in addition to benefiting from groundwater and rationalizing water consumption in various fields

The center of heritage revival organizes Awareness lecture

The Center for the Revival of Heritage organizes an awareness lecture Under the supervision of Professor Dr. Alaa Nafeh Jassim, Director of the Center, the Center for the Revival of Arab Scientific Heritage at the University of Baghdad organized on Monday morning, October 21, 2024, at exactly ten o’clock in the morning, in the hall of Professor Nabila Abdel Moneim Daoud, and in the presence of a number of lecturers and affiliates of the center. The session was chaired by Dr. Liqa Shaker Khattar, a lecturer from our center, to present the lecture curriculum, which included (the awareness program for the month of October for breast cancer). The lecture was given by Dr. Yasser Jamal Al-Badri / Oncology Teaching Hospital in the City of Medicine, speaking about breast cancer, which is a disease in which abnormal cells grow out of control and form tumors. If left untreated, these tumors can spread throughout the body, and it is the most common type of cancer. The most important basic factors for its emergence and methods of treatment in terms of spreading awareness and prevention of this disease through early detection and urging it by the media and health teams in hospitals and awareness centers and providing an integrated service to combat breast cancer. Al-Badri added the necessity of adhering to preventive advice before this disease occurs or avoiding it by maintaining a healthy weight as obesity increases the risk of infection, eating healthy foods rich in vegetables and fruits, as well as maintaining physical activity and exercising regularly, and refraining from smoking and inhaling other people’s smoke.
